Good afternoon. A question. I live in a hotel with free wi-fi, but the signal is very weak from the adapter, which is in the corridor. I have a WL500gp router, and I have two laptops. One of them I want to use to transmit a wi-fi signal to my ASUS WL-500gP router so that it amplifies it and then sends a good and strong signal to my second laptop.

How to set up both the first laptop and router to transmit and receive a signal according to the scheme: hotel wi-fi - receiving it on the first laptop - distributing wi-fi from the first laptop to my WL500gp router to amplify the signal - transmitting good wi-fi from my router to my second laptop. The room does not have sockets for entering the Internet cable. Please tell me how to set up a router and a laptop to distribute and receive a signal. Or suggest another circuit to amplify the wi-fi signal. Thanks.

Good afternoon. The scheme with Wi-Fi reception on a laptop and transmission to a router via a cable is very strange, complicated and generally hardly configurable.

It looks like this:

  • We connect the laptop to the hotel's Wi-Fi network.
  • Reset the settings on the ASUS WL-500gP router.
  • Connect the cable from the laptop's network card to the WAN port on the WL-500gP.
  • On a laptop, go to the "Network Connections" window, hold down Ctrl, select two adapters. Wi-Fi connection - Wireless network connection (the name depends on the installed Windows) and cable connection. Click on one of them with the right mouse button and select "Bridge Configuration". We follow the instructions.
  • After that, the laptop should transmit the Internet from the Wi-Fi adapter via LAN to the router.

But I have not tested this scheme. Not sure if it will work.

ASUS WL-500gP in bridge or repeater mode

It's a pity I don't have an ASUS WL-500gP, I can't check everything. But I think that in the settings of ASUS WL-500gP it should be possible to configure it in bridge mode. When he accepts the Internet via Wi-Fi and distributes it further. This mode would be perfect for you. Go to the ASUS router settings and take a look. Perhaps this setting is in the tabWireless - Bridge.

There you need to select the hotel's WI-FI network, set a password from it (if any) and the WL-500gP will connect to it. And you will already be connecting to the Wi-Fi network of your router.

In general, for these tasks it is better to use a regular repeater.
